Cristiano: I do not I compare Messi !!



Said Cristiano Ronaldo Real Madrid , that his game is different from Lionel Messi Barcelona striker So should not the comparison between them continuously.

magazine ( 4-4-2 ) , which has chosen as the best English player through 2013 , said Cristiano Football is a team sport , not an individual , so you can not say that there is a better player , but if he was surrounded by a group of senior colleagues .

The Cristiano : "If not for my colleagues and trainers who learned of them in addition to the public who play him and my family , because I was able to access what I am now ."

Cristiano and went on to thank the magazine selected the best player this year , noting that this honor crowned with the effort of the players round the charming " and I feel that I made ​​a good performance and strong in 2013 ."

Royal and ambition during this season that his team responded Cristiano can Coronation championship Champions League and La Liga Also, note that Real Madrid is currently in third place in La Liga with 34 points , three points behind Atletico Madrid, who are just behind and six behind leaders Barcelona .

With regard to the possibility of being crowned as the biggest scorer in the Champions League and La Liga this season, Cristiano said : "I hope that we can achieve all of this ."

Cristiano and expressed his pleasure of playing alongside Welshman Gareth Bale " He is a good player, it also enhances our offensive . As used in the past on a good understanding with Wayne Rooney and easy understanding with Bill . Players are the good understanding and they can easily cope with them."

The description Joseph Blatter, president of the International Federation of Football Associations ( FIFA) has that as Commander in the stadium sees Cristiano : " I'm not sure that the word leader is correct. , We have a lot of leaders in the team not only on the pitch but outside as well."

Everything You Need to Know to Survive the PS4 Launch Day

So the time has almost arrived. The time that the Sony prophets from up high have spoken about for months is finally coming, as launch day is creeping upon us. You may think you’re ready, but you’re not. You may think that all you needed was to preorder your PS4 and then just sit back and wait for the brown box of happiness to be delivered to your door or just walk in and pick up what you’ve already paid for. But that’s just not how it is and much like the zombie apocalypse, the first rule of having a successful launch day is to plan a successful launch day. This is going to be an exhaustive day, and because there is so much to play yet only 24 hours in the day to play, you're going to want to make the most of it. Thus, what can you do? Follow this guide, step by step, and have the best launch day ever!
Pick up your game at midnight ps41. Pick up your game at midnight
Sure, you’re probably not going to play at midnight, as it’s late. Probably cold. Maybe you worked all day, I don’t know, it’s your life but if your store is offering the midnight pick up, do this. You will be thankful later. Why? Because the midnight pick up is a preorder event. Avoid the crowds of people coming to buy that morning/afternoon. And it comes in handy for point number 2.
Remember your console needs to update ps42. Remember your console needs to update
As soon as you turn on your PS4, it’s going to download an update. So don’t plan on jumping right into Killzone or Creed. Plan your day around the fact that you’re going to have to wait even longer to play that delicious new piece of hardware. If you picked up your PS4 at midnight you can set it up and go to bed leaving you with a shiny new console to play first thing in the morning.

Be ready to set up your PlayStation Network Account ps44. Be ready to set up your PlayStation Network Account
For some of you, this is your first time at the online Sony rodeo. That’s cool, no judgments (even if you’re jumping ship from Xbox Live to PSN). If that’s the case, then you are going to want to set up your PSN account for the very first time. And if you have had a PSN account in the past but haven’t logged into it in years?
You’re going to want to ensure that you have all the relevant information you are going to need to log into your PSN account on day one. Do you even remember your password? Better make sure you do - especially if you’re planning to download some games for launch day in addition to what you pick up in the store.

Set up your console ps46. Set up your console
So you think you’re just going to pull out the old cords and plug in the new console without touching the TV huh? Only thing is, the PlayStation 4 is an HDMI only console so you’ve got to get to the back of your TV (and also make sure you have an HDMI port). This may not seem like such a big deal, but when was the last time you moved your TV? Exactly. Tidy up a bit before you plug your console up, free some space around your entertainment center, and plug it up accordingly after you’re done some much needed ‘spring cleaning.’
